Gr 2-4-Thematic entries for each letter such as "Dress," "Exports," "Food," "Unusual Places," "Visiting the Country," "Window to the Past," and "X-tra Special Things" introduce not just one item but many that coincide with each featured country. The topics touched upon include history, land, people, and religion. Both books are filled with bright photos, paintings, and maps. Most of the illustrations are captioned. Text size varies on a few pages, which adds to the appeal of the layout. The glossary/pronunciation guides are somewhat limited. However, these are helpful, non-textbook sources for those interested in developing a basic understanding of these countries. Bobbie Kalman's Mexico from A to Z (Crabtree, 1999) is similar in concept. These new titles will be enjoyed by young armchair travelers.-Sandra Welzenbach, Villarreal Elementary School, San Antonio, TX Copyright 2004 Reed Business Information.Book Details
